#1: The ice walls are necessary unless I was going to make the base completely from scratch (which, in future, I'll try to do more often).
#2: The T'Pel objective is intentionally a bit difficult to find. I'll review the mission -- I'm a little torn on how to display that tricorder information: if it's a single pop-up, you could miss important information. The invisible object is persistant, but annoying.
1: The ice walls are positioned where they are to hide plants and huge curtains of flowing water. But that's a weakness, fair cop.
2: I could, but my intention was to keep the information available to the player to double-check. Otherwise I'd just have used a one-off pop up dialog with a reach marker.
That said, if the effect is just really distracting/strange, maybe I'll change it.
(I really appreciate the feedback, by the way!! I definitely learned a lot after doing the first mission, and I was trying to achieve some difficult stuff in the second)
1: For plants, you can probably use ice Boulders to hide them. what did you use as the base map?
2: certain types of pop up dialog will persist in the chat window. Erm... actually, I think you used those. The giant invisible object is just annoying. And it makes tricorders malfunction.....
1: Icy caves, I think. I'll have to check when the game is back up. Ice boulders... I'll see if I can re-do the map that way.
2: I will see what I can do about removing the invisible object. I may change that option tree to something like 2 or so 'getting closer' scans culminating in a nav beacon.
Actually... that gives me an idea. I think I'll have the scan option (there are three distinct approaches) give a series of nav beacons. Each 'pass' then replaces previous nav beacons with a tighter indicator.
